One Night Werewolf played by LLMs
Mirrored from r/LocalLLaMA for archival readability. Support the source by reading on the original site.
The other day I posted about playing one night werewolf on my custom made UI via tool calls. Since then I’ve played a few games and improved the prompts.
Initially the bunch, namely Gemma4 31B & 26B, Qwen3.6 36B and the supposedly amazing 27B, all had issues accepting their identity may have been swapped. Qwen especially would held on tight to the initial identity of card A even if it has already deducted it must now be holding card B. It turned into identity denial instead of actually engaging in the game.
Later on prompted them to be more goal oriented this improves quite a bit for Qwens as they now think more strategically. Gemma so far still gets into denial now and then. But, misunderstanding could be fun to watch too.
In addition I added the game skill.md. Every end of game each model will write up their game skills to carry over to future games.
And as I get sick of babysitting their tool calls, vibe coded a runner script. Plug in any OpenAI api and go. models no longer need tool call abilities. Even ancient ones from last year and beyond can play (not yet tested on those yet).
For anyone interested here it is:
https://github.com/herryupmay/LLM-plays-one-night-werewolf
I think 5 players might make it more interesting …..
[link] [comments]
Discussion (0)
Sign in to join the discussion. Free account, 30 seconds — email code or GitHub.
Sign in →No comments yet. Sign in and be the first to say something.